Trunk Organizer
There was some discussion on one of the forums about a "grocery mode" for our cars. I don't really need a mode, per se, but I absolutely need a way to keep junk from end up all over the trunk when doing basic errands. In my previous cars there has been a vertical net about 15" into the trunk from the rear bumper. My solution was to stick a trunk organizer in this space and voila, no muss no fuss. But, given the available net for the 2 series, this isn't an option.
Of course, there are four substantive tie-downs in the trunk of our cars. So I decided to get a soft-sided trunk organizer and have tie wraps sewed to the sides such that they line up with the tie downs near the rear bumper. I got this organizer because it's wide enough to span the two tie downs: http://www.trunkorganizer.com/p/6-wa...organizer.html I used velcro cable wraps that I had lying around: http://www.amazon.com/VELCRO-Brand-O...rch_detailpage I had a shoe and boot repair shop do the attach. Their machine can fit into the wells of the organizer, a normal sewing machine cannot. Here's the result: It works great! |
